低代碼平台比較:Vercel、Cloudflare、Supabase 實測
低代碼平台比較:Vercel、Cloudflare、Supabase 實測
選擇合適的低代碼平台,是澳門開發者提升開發效率的關鍵。本文針對目前最熱門的三個平台進行實際測試,從多個維度提供客觀分析。
平台簡介與定位
Vercel 專注於前端部署與 Serverless Functions,與 Next.js 深度整合;Cloudflare 提供完整的邊緣運算解決方案,涵蓋 Pages、Workers、D1 資料庫;Supabase 則是開源的 Firebase 替代方案,強調即時資料庫與認證功能。
實測評比維度
- 部署速度:Vercel 約 30 秒內完成部署,Cloudflare Pages 需要約 45 秒,Supabase 因包含後端服務,部署時間較長。
- 學習曲線:Vercel 對初學者最友善,Cloudflare 文件稍顯複雜,Supabase 需要理解 SQL 語法。
- 定價方案:三者皆提供免費額度,Vercel 和 Cloudflare 免費方案較寬鬆,Supabase 免費層資料庫容量為 500MB。
- 澳門本地支援:三平台在港澳地區皆有節點,延遲約 20-40ms,體驗順暢。
適用場景建議
首選 Vercel:若你需要快速部署 Next.js 或 React 網站,Vercel 提供一鍵發布與自動 HTTPS,非常適合個人專案或小型商業網站。
首選 Cloudflare:如果需要 Workers 執行邊緣運算、D1 資料庫或進階快取策略,Cloudflare 生態完整,適合中高流量應用。
首選 Supabase:需要後端資料庫、即時訂閱功能或用戶認證系統的項目,Supabase 可大幅減少後端開發時間。
總結與建議
對於澳門本地開發者,三個平台各有優勢。個人建議:初學者從 Vercel 入手熟悉部署流程;進階開發者可用 Cloudflare 建構高效能邊緣應用;需要快速開發後端功能的團隊則選擇 Supabase。你也可以根據專案需求組合使用,例如 Vercel 前端 + Supabase 後端。
常見問題
三個平台哪個最適合新手?
Vercel 最適合新手,部署流程直觀,文件完善,且與熱門框架深度整合,學習成本最低。
可以同時使用多個平台嗎?
可以。常見組合是 Vercel 負責前端頁面,Supabase 處理後端資料庫,Cloudflare 提供 CDN 和安全防護。
澳門使用這些平台會有延遲問題嗎?
不會。三平台在港澳皆設有節點,實際測試延遲約 20-40ms,適合一般網頁應用。